zodiac SE@lateef: I'm sorry. I didn't want to upset anyone, just to make this right.
I don't know how to get believed, and I've tried several times without getting any result.

Still; I'm trying once more:
- The 1951 until early 1956 models were called "Ford Consul", "Ford Zephyr Six" and "Ford Zephyr Zodiac" http://www.philseed.com/fordzephyr51.html . Collectively they were called "The Five Star Cars".
- The 1956 until early 1962 models were called "Ford Consul", "Ford Zephyr" and "Ford Zodiac" http://dakotaboo-vintage-books-magazines.blogspot.se/2010/10/vintage-motor-sport-magazine-c1959.html . Collectively they were called "The Three Graces".
- The 1962 until january 1966 big UK models were called "Ford Zephyr 4", "Ford Zephyr 6" and "Ford Zodiac".

To make it easier when referring to the respective models I don't mind calling them Mk1, Mk2 and Mk3, but they were never called that by Ford themselves.
I'm just trying to be correct.

I know all this because I own a 1955 Ford Consul (project, but complete), a 1957 Ford Zodiac (rather a lot to do, but a dream car when finished. Hence my nickname.) and a 1960 Ford Zephyr (MOT'd, but not entirely original), and I have to know this when hunting for spare parts. Not easy.

andre1969 USI think that car is a Firedome. The Firesweep's wheelbase was four inches shorter, and they took that all out just ahead of the firewall, which made the front fenders shorter. The Firedome and Fireflite had their names on the front fenders, but I don't think the Firesweep's front fenders were long enough to put that script there. 2008-07-10 23:08

pilou BENot a 1949 but a 1951 Ford Custom Fordor.May be recognised by the lateral chrome strips prolonging the taillight housing on the rear fender,1951 hubcaps,grille and hood wing.Normally the lower side molding ran to the front fender but on this one it is stopping at rear door edge and not complete 2007-04-03 09:20

pilou BEThis is not a 1952 Chrysler Saratoga .Saratogas were V8 powered and had a V emblem on the hood and a bumper with 4 bumper overriders which this one has not .It is a 1951 Chrysler Windsor Club Coupe two door ( C-51-1).This model was no longer produced in 1952. 2007-04-03 09:04

58roadmaster USAnother side pic please? If you can count the streaks when the vehicle is in motion, the Chieftans had 4 streaks on the hood, while Starchiefs had 5. This is a two-door car, note the way the chrome dips immediately behind the side door. On four door cars there is a little more travel at the start of the rear door before the sweep spear loses altitude. If there is a center streak on the hood of this car it is a Starchief riding on a 124 inch wheelbase. The hardtop model is the Catalina or Custom Catalina. If there are just steaks on either side of the center line of the hood, then it will have 4 streaks and will be identified as a Chieftain with a 122 inch wheelbase.
So in short, we need: 1)streak count or placement on hood 2)presence or lack of center post in roofline 3)any kind of chrome detail on side of tail fins. I imagine that this car is only shown in this frame between cuts to the actors speaking their lines. :(
